3FJD
Crystal structure of L44F/F132W mutant of Human acidic fibroblast growth factor
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 7.5 | 298 | 3.0M Na-formate, 0.2M (NH4)2SO4,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
Crystal Properties | |
---|---|
Matthews coefficient | Solvent content |
2.89 | 57.44 |
Crystal Data
Unit Cell | |
---|---|
Length ( Å ) | Angle ( ˚ ) |
a = 73.236 | α = 90 |
b = 97.581 | β = 90 |
c = 108.451 | γ = 90 |
Symmetry | |
---|---|
Space Group | C 2 2 21 |
